Phase Linear 1100 (1981)

Five bands of surgical tone shaping, each one a tiny laboratory of frequency, bandwidth, and gain—this is equalization with the precision of a lab instrument and the soul of a studio secret.

Overview

Turn the knob labeled “Q” on the Phase Linear 1100 Series Two, and you’re not just adjusting a filter—you’re tuning a resonance, hunting a room mode, or resurrecting a buried vocal. This isn’t the kind of EQ you slap on for a quick fix; it’s the kind you pull out when you’ve already got everything else dialed in and you still hear that one frequency poking out like a splinter. Each channel gives you five fully parametric bands, meaning you control frequency, gain, and bandwidth (Q) independently—rare in consumer gear, even today. The faceplate is dense, almost intimidating: rows of concentric knobs, status LEDs, and toggle switches that feel like they were borrowed from a broadcast console. But once you get your hands on it, the logic clicks. You’re not just coloring sound—you’re measuring, diagnosing, and correcting. It was built for people who owned Real Time Analyzers, who had microphones on stands, who treated their listening rooms like acoustic laboratories.

And make no mistake—this was serious gear. While many vintage EQs from the early '80s offered fixed-frequency shelving or graphic sliders, the 1100 let you sweep each band continuously across the spectrum, dial in narrow notches to kill feedback or resonance, or broaden them for gentle tonal shaping. It wasn’t designed to make your rock records sound “punchier”—it was made to fix problems. A booming 63 Hz in your room? Find it, narrow the Q, cut it. A harshness at 2.4 kHz from your tweeters? Sweep, isolate, reduce. It’s surgical, deliberate, and unforgiving if misused. But in the right hands, it can transform a system from merely good to eerily accurate. It’s the difference between wearing tinted sunglasses and getting a custom lens prescription.

Despite its complexity, the 1100 wasn’t just for engineers. Audiophiles with the patience (and the test gear) found it invaluable for tailoring high-end systems to their rooms. And because it came from Phase Linear—the same company that gave us the brute-force 700 amplifier—it carried a certain credibility. This wasn’t some boutique add-on; it was built with the same no-nonsense engineering ethos: heavy chassis, robust power supply, and circuitry that prioritized transparency over coloration. It didn’t add “vibe”—it removed problems. That said, it’s not subtle in form. At 15 pounds and nearly 19 inches wide, it demands shelf space and attention. And unlike modern DSP-based room correction, there’s no auto-setup, no memory presets, no digital wizardry. Just knobs, ears, and a microphone.

Key Features

Surgical Parametric Control

Five bands per channel isn’t just generous—it’s excessive by consumer standards, which is exactly the point. Most home EQs of the era offered three bands at best, often semi-parametric. The 1100 goes further: each band is fully parametric, meaning you can set the center frequency, the amount of boost or cut (±12 dB), and the bandwidth (Q), which determines how narrow or wide the affected frequency range is. A high Q creates a very narrow notch, ideal for eliminating a single resonant frequency; a low Q affects a broader swath, useful for general tonal balancing. This level of control was typically found in professional studio gear, not living room components. It turns room correction from guesswork into a repeatable process.

Studio-Grade Build and Signal Path

Open the chassis, and you’re greeted with point-to-point wiring, military-grade connectors, and a power supply that wouldn’t look out of place in a Phase Linear amplifier. The circuitry avoids unnecessary coloration—no “warmth” added here. The signal path is direct, with high-quality op-amps and passive components chosen for accuracy. Input and output stages support both balanced (XLR) and unbalanced (RCA) connections, a rarity in consumer gear and a nod to its semi-pro aspirations. The front panel includes tape monitor switching and a hard bypass mode with LED confirmation, so you can A/B your adjustments instantly. Overload indicators on the front warn of input clipping, preventing distortion before it hits your power amp.

Integration with the 1200 Real Time Analyzer

The 1100 wasn’t meant to be used blind. It was designed to work in tandem with the Phase Linear 1200 Real Time Analyzer—a microphone and spectrum display system that let you see the frequency response of your room. Together, they formed a complete room-correction suite years before digital room correction became mainstream. You’d run a test tone, watch the 1200’s display show peaks and dips, then use the 1100 to surgically adjust. It was a manual version of what modern Audyssey or Dirac systems do automatically, but with more precision and no algorithmic assumptions. Collectors often seek the pair together, though the 1200 is even rarer today.

Historical Context

The early 1980s saw a growing awareness among audiophiles that speakers and rooms interacted in complex, often detrimental ways. Magazines like Stereo Review and Audio began publishing room measurement techniques, and high-end systems were increasingly scrutinized not just for power and clarity, but for accuracy. The Phase Linear 1100 arrived in 1981, right as this movement gained momentum. It wasn’t the first parametric EQ for home use, but it was one of the most accessible from a respected high-power audio brand. While companies like Rane and Drawmer dominated the pro audio world, Phase Linear brought that level of control to the serious hobbyist.

It also reflected Bob Carver’s engineering philosophy: solve real problems with over-engineered solutions. Just as the 700 amplifier gave you more power than anyone thought necessary, the 1100 gave you more control than most would ever use. It competed with high-end offerings from companies like Threshold and Hafler, but stood out for its five-band-per-channel layout and direct integration with the 1200 analyzer. By this point, Phase Linear was still under Carver’s influence, though Pioneer would acquire the company shortly after. The 1100 represents one of the last true Carver-era innovations before the brand shifted toward more mainstream consumer products.

Collectibility & Value

Today, the Phase Linear 1100 is a niche but respected piece. It’s not as sought-after as the 700 amplifier, but it has a loyal following among vintage audio tinkerers and measurement enthusiasts. Units in working condition typically sell between $350 and $600, with pristine examples near $600 if they include the original manual or come from a known technician. The $400 asking price seen in recent forums and the $399.95 original retail from classic audio dealers suggest it’s holding value well for a specialized processor.

However, age is the enemy. The unit relies on electrolytic capacitors, many of which are now over 40 years old. While not as failure-prone as the output stages in Phase Linear amps, degraded caps can cause noise, channel imbalance, or loss of low-frequency response. Service records are a big plus—especially if a technician has gone through the power supply and signal path. Owners report that controls can become noisy over time, and the toggle switches, while durable, may need cleaning if the unit has been stored for years.

Before buying, verify that all five bands on both channels respond smoothly, that the bypass switch works cleanly (no dropouts), and that there’s no hum or crackling. Ask if it’s been powered recently and for how long—capacitors that haven’t been “reformed” after long storage can fail when first powered. A unit that’s been sitting since the '90s might need a slow voltage ramp-up. And if you’re serious about using it, try to find one with the 1200 analyzer—though that’s a unicorn in today’s market.
